Design: GMC trucks are typically more luxurious and have a more upscale design than Chevrolet trucks. They often have features like leather seats, wood trim, and advanced infotainment systems. Chevrolet trucks, on the other hand, are more rugged and utilitarian. They are often used for work or off-roading.
Performance: GMC trucks are typically more powerful than Chevrolet trucks. They often have bigger engines and more advanced suspensions. This makes them better suited for towing and hauling heavy loads. Chevrolet trucks, on the other hand, are more agile and maneuverable. They are often better suited for city driving or off-roading.
Price: GMC trucks are typically more expensive than Chevrolet trucks. This is because they offer more features and a more luxurious ride. Chevrolet trucks, on the other hand, are more affordable. They are often a good option for budget-minded buyers.
Ultimately, the best truck for you depends on your individual needs and budget. If you want a luxurious and powerful truck, then a GMC truck is a good option. If you want a more affordable and utilitarian truck, then a Chevrolet truck is a good option.
